A study on the Dietary Pattern in surone (수원지역 식생활 형태에 관한 연구)

  • 송병진;홍성아
    • Korean journal of food and cookery science
    • /
    • v.8 no.1
    • /
    • pp.49-56
    • /
    • 1992
  • This study aims to get basic datea on the usual dietary forms of many korean families bringing up either elementary, or junior high or senior high students. Our interest is focused on which factor is decisive in shaping their diet, which way of cooking is preferred and how the korean traditional way of diet is preserved. 407 of housewives of suweon city answered the questions, and the result shows that more than half of them (54.1%) decide the contents of their diet according to their husbands’ taste 77.4% of them regard dinner as the most important meal. The number of side dishes are usually 3 or 4 (57.2%). In preparing their diet, 41% take account of ‘taste’ first, but for many of college graduate housewives ‘nutrition’ is the primary concern. As for main dish, cooked rice (55.3%), and soybean soup (66.1%) are preferred. Both meat and fish are commonly grilled. 83.1% of them enjoy dining out once or twice a month, and when they they dine out, korean-style restaurant is preferred (43.7%). The most frequently used processed food is ham (19.2%), and secondly, ramyon (17.8%).

A Study on the Dietary Life and Nutritional Status of the Buddhist Priests (우리나라 스님들의 식생활과 영양실태 조사.연구)

  • 유영상;이윤희
    • Journal of the East Asian Society of Dietary Life
    • /
    • v.6 no.3
    • /
    • pp.425-434
    • /
    • 1996
  • The purpose of this study was to investigate of the dietary life and nutritional status of the Buddhist priests. Dietary life, the state of prepare a meal and menu are carried out through the questionnaire and the nutritional status is carried out through the analysis of the constituents of the blood. The results of this study can be summarized as follows. 1. The traditional temple's foods undergo a change with the variety and westernization of dietary life. 2. Buddhist priests take a carbohydrate centered meal and the intake of protein and lipid is tendency to lack, but the intake of vitamin and mineral is sufficient with various vegetables. 3. The content of the lipid compoents and glucose of blood are low and they are free from the danger of geriatric diseases but the content of triglyceride is very higher than the healthy general adults. Therefore it is necessary to improve the nutritional status of the buddhist priests with decrease the intake of rice and increase the various side dish and to develop the standard menu for the Buddhist priests.

Operating Condition Diagnosis of the Lubricated Machine Moving Surface by Image Analysis (화상해석에 의한 기계윤할 운동면의 작동상태 진단)

  • 박흥식
    • Journal of Advanced Marine Engineering and Technology
    • /
    • v.23 no.1
    • /
    • pp.79-87
    • /
    • 1999
  • The most part of the faculty drop a trouble and damage of machine equipment even if whatever cause they break out take place at local and trifling place and the factor dominating their trouble is due to wear debris occurred in the lubricated machine moving surface. This study has been car-ried out to identify morphology of wear debris on the lubricated machine moving system by means of computer image analysis. Namely the wear debris contained in lubricating oil extracted from movable machine equipment will be filtered through membrane filter(void diameter 0.45${\mu}m$) and will be analyzed with its data information such as 50% volume diameter aspect roundness and reflectivity. Morphological characteristic of wear debris is easily distinguished by four shape parameters it is necessary to divide small class of every 100 wear debris in total wear particles in order to distinguish morphological characteristic of wear debris more easily by computer image analysis. We are sure that operation condition diagnosis of the lubricated machine moving surfaces is possible by computer image analysis.

A Case Study on Implementing Graded English Class (수준별 영어강좌 운영에 대한 사례연구)

  • Lee, ChangHoon
    • Journal of Engineering Education Research
    • /
    • v.16 no.4
    • /
    • pp.15-20
    • /
    • 2013
  • The result of the English test for freshmen showed wide difference in the ability of students, which means the graded class is strongly required. This paper describes the case study about the graded English class that was carried out for the freshman. Every freshman must take an English placement test from problems bank and were classified according to the result of the test. In order to resolve the dissatisfaction of the high level students, the statutes of my university for credit were modified. In order to analyze the effect of the graded class, evaluation test using similar problems was carried out at the end of the semester. The effect of the graded class was analyzed by using the paired samples t-test method and there was a meaningful performance improvement at the average score. Additional improvements in the method of classification and credit granted were made by analyzing the results of the evaluation test and survey.
